I’ve said it before, but I’m a big Frank Vatrano fan. I think he’s a very good middle six forward, lots of energy and skill to his game. Florida probably shouldn’t be trading him, given they will probably lose Hoffman and/or Dadonov this offseason, but their D is not pretty so here’s an offer I think they’d have to consider. Mayfield is a guy who could easily slot into their top-4, play a bit on the penalty kill and provide some strong defense in all situations. Personally, I do think Islanders fan overvalue him a little bit but I still think he’s a very good number 4 and at $1.45 million for three (!) more years, that’s a guy you want in your lineup if you can have him. MDC is included as a throw-in to round out the value and give Florida a 12th-13th forward on a league minimum deal.

As for the rest of the moves, I’ve suggested them before. Leddy could go wherever, but Boston is a destination that seems to be picking up some traction, might be a decent replacement for Krug. I also think a partner like McAvoy or Carlo could help iron out some of the deficiencies in his game and improve his effectiveness. The Boychuk dump is one of many I’ve considered over the last little while. His M-NTC isn’t as big an issue as I originally thought it might be; whoever trades for him can buy him out if he doesn’t want to play there and then he’s welcome to sign with whoever once he’s a UFA. But regardless, this move hasn’t gotten a ton of flack in the past. I’m okay with losing Wilde and the addition of Vatrano hurts Bellows’ chances of making the team next year. In exchange, the Isles get Miles Wood, who isn’t great but could be utilized as an okay 4th liner with some bite and skill. He makes just under half of what Boychuk does for just as long, so it’s almost like we’re just retaining that much, especially when we’re essentially getting a replacement level player back.

For the lineup, I hate breaking up the 4th line, but I think it’s too expensive a luxury for us to keep. Bardreau looked great in his call-up, I think he could stick on that 4th line, especially with Martin and Zeeker to help him out. If he’s not fitting right, Wood can go in and take his spot. Aho in the lineup is a bit unrealistic, I’ll admit. The new regime doesn’t seem to have much faith in him, but the numbers in the AHL are definitely there. I’d really like to see what he can do in the NHL before we use him to dump another bad contract or move him for another pick or prospect. His offense could go well with Greene’s defense. If he isn’t getting it done, we’ve either got Thomas Hickey, who I still think could be effective if he’s healthy or we could sign someone for <$1 million (Joakim Ryan is a guy I like). Dobson at 2RD is risky too, but he looked great this season, outside of some brain-farts 20 year old kids are known to make in their rookie seasons. I think he can handle it and I’d be willing to give him the opportunity to prove me right.

So that’s that for now. Like I said, Florida trading Vatrano is unlikely but crazier things have happened and I think Mayfield is a good piece to replace him with.
